6-Alkynyl fucose is a bioorthogonal fucose analog used to study protein O-fucosylation and to label fucosylated glycoconjugates via copper-catalyzed azide-alkyne cycloaddition (CuAAC). It serves as a clickable probe for detection, enrichment, and mechanistic studies of fucosylation and has been used as an inhibitor in Notch signaling research.

  • Contains a terminal alkyne for copper-catalyzed azide-alkyne cycloaddition (CuAAC).
  • Enables labeling and enrichment of O-fucosylated proteins in biochemical and cell-based assays.
  • High purity (98.0%), suitable for analytical and preparative use.
  • Stable as a powder at -20°C for long-term storage; limited stability in solution.
